Hotel Chesa Grischuna - Klosters
46.86782, 9.88241Featuring 14 rooms, the 3-star Hotel Chesa Grischuna is near the historic district of Klosters and around a 10-minute ride from Casanna. Boasting hiking, horseback riding, and bowling, along with a lounge bar, this Klosters hotel is located relatively near Nutli Huschi.
Location
The pet-friendly property is nestled in the heart of Klosters, around a 10-minute ride from Astmacentrum Davos and around a 10-minute ride from Landquart. The historic district of Klosters, where the Chesa Grischuna Klosters sits, grants access to cultural attractions like Nutli-Huschi Folk Museum, which is nearly a 25-minute walk away. The accommodation is situated right off Ski Lift Klosters.
Hotel Chesa Grischuna is also located steps from a cable car station.
Rooms
Certain rooms have a balcony and a seating area for your convenience. A bidet, a tub, and a separate toilet, along with hair dryers and bath sheets, are featured. Guests can enjoy views of the mountain from the hotel.
Eat & Drink
The accommodation offers on-site breakfast in the restaurant. Bergrestaurant Gotschnagrat has its own variety of Swiss meals and is a mere 5 minutes' walk away.
Leisure & Business
A sundeck and a golf course can be booked at this Klosters hotel at an extra charge. The Chesa Grischuna also features live music and a nightclub. Guests will appreciate bike loans and horse riding tours arranged by the property. Business travellers are welcome to use a business centre offered on site.
